温馨提示×

python爬虫获取数据的方法是什么

小亿
102
2023-10-19 02:40:21
栏目: 编程语言
Python开发者专用服务器限时活动,0元免费领,库存有限,领完即止! 点击查看>>

Python爬虫获取数据的方法有以下几种:

  1. 使用第三方库:Python有很多强大的第三方库,如Requests、BeautifulSoup、Scrapy等,可以用来实现爬虫功能。使用这些库可以发送HTTP请求、解析HTML页面、抓取数据等。

  2. 使用正则表达式:如果需要从HTML页面中提取特定的数据,可以使用正则表达式进行匹配和提取。通过分析页面结构,编写相应的正则表达式可以提取出所需的数据。

  3. 使用XPath:XPath是一门在XML文档中查找信息的语言,也可以用于HTML文档的解析。使用XPath可以根据节点层级、属性等选择元素,进而获取数据。

  4. 使用API接口:有些网站提供API接口,可以直接调用API获取数据。通过发送HTTP请求,传递相应的参数,就可以获取所需的数据。

  5. 使用浏览器自动化工具:有些网站使用了一些反爬虫手段,如动态加载、验证码等。这时可以使用浏览器自动化工具,如Selenium和PhantomJS,模拟浏览器行为,获取数据。

需要注意的是,在进行爬虫时,应遵守网站的相关规定,不要进行非法爬取或过度频繁的请求,以免对网站造成不必要的压力或引发法律问题。

亿速云「云服务器」,即开即用、新一代英特尔至强铂金CPU、三副本存储NVMe SSD云盘,价格低至29元/月。点击查看>>

推荐阅读:python网页爬虫与其他数据获取方式的区别

0